For those wondering about completion discounts and such, I've signed up this time for Target and Amazon. Amazon's benefits are better for me so far: You can redeem the completion discount 60 days before the EDD (15% for prime members, 10% otherwise) and give give a welcome basket with a $10 purchase from the registry. Target's completion discount of 15% is also redeemable before the birth and they tend to send coupons. Edited: there is a welcome gift if you visit guest services in store, even if you sign up online. I'm not sure what the goods are, but I'll update when I get mine.
Baby's r us has the 10% off coupon plus an extra 15% in you open up a card ( I'm not one for credit cards but hello 25% baby furniture lol). But I am a FTM, but I gotta say babies r us is pretty sweet, plus they have all these free baby classes

I received my Amazon goody package today. You create the registry, need to have Amazon prime, and have at least $10 of purchases on your registry to receive. I got a full size 80 ct package of Amazon wipes, 5 day trial of New Chapter Perfect Prenatal (the brand I currently take), Babyganics sample lotion, Avent bottle, Enfamil sample pack, Avent sample breast pads, Burts Bees sample shampoo & body wash, MAM pacifier, and Burts Bees renewal firming cream sample.
